About this Event

How can fashion balance creativity with responsibility? This thought-provoking panel brings together leading voices from across the industry to discuss transparency, innovation and the future of sustainable fashion.

Join the conversation shaping the future of fashion. Whether you’re a designer, entrepreneur or conscious consumer, this event will spark fresh ideas and open opportunities for collaboration.

This is a space for creative entrepreneurs, designers and changemakers to connect, share ideas and gain practical insights in a forward-thinking and open environment. Attendees will also have the opportunity to network with like-minded individuals who are driving meaningful change in fashion.


Panellists:

Lauren Junestrand - Innovation & Sustainability Network Manager at UK Fashion & Textile Association (UKFT).

Lauren leads collaborative sustainability and innovation initiatives including the Circular Fashion Innovation Network and multiple academic-industry projects focused on sustainable manufacturing and UK recycling infrastructure. She builds strategic partnerships across the UK and internationally, represents UKFT at global events, and has launched UKFT’s innovation membership offer while coordinatining the annual UKFT Sustainability Conference. Holding an MA in Sustainability & Corporate Social Responsiblity and a PhD in sustainable fashion consumption from LCF, she brings deep expertise in circularity and innovation and is driven by a commitment to transforming the fashion and textile industry through sustainability-led innovation.


Muchaneta ten Napel - Founder of Shape Innovate, bridging fashion & policy & FashNerd.com, a leading platform at the intersection of fashion and technology.

Muchaneta has a background spanning fashion publishing, PR and innovation. She has authored deep-dive research for LVMH Atelier, spoken at major global industry events including Global Fashion Summit, Premiere Vision, and COP27 and COP28. Muchaneta contributes as a senior writer to The Interline and Vogue Business. Alongside her industry leadership, she chairs the Culture and Creative Industries Taskforce, serves as a UNFCCC Global Innovation expert, lectures at LCF and collaborates with institutions including the Royal College of Art, bringing strategic insight and a strong commitment to advancing sustainable, innovation-led change across the fashion sector.
